NCLEX 4000 for Windows 8?

Hey everyone,

I would like to use NCLEX 4000 as a study tool for practice questions. However I am told this will not work with Windows 8. Does anyone know of a good review program that is compatible with Windows 8? Thank you for the help in advance! I always get a lot of help/support from you all!

It won't work initially if you have 64 bit (most computers are 32 bit) Windows. If you have problem running the software after installing it just let me know. I had a similar problem and was able to solve it.

It won't work initially if you have 64 bit (most computers are 32 bit) Windows. If you have problem running the software after installing it just let me know. I had a similar problem and was able to solve it.

hello Tim. i have same problem, how did u do it? i need help here is my email add [email protected] kindly let me know how would i do it

I used the solution here:

http://answers.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/forum/windows_7-windows_programs/nclex-4000-program-gets-microsoft-jetoledb40-not/bf3fab33-d9a4-4d36-b780-8d7ea047a335

After downloading, extracting, and running it. Go to your My Computer > Local Disk > Program Files (x86) and go to the LWW folder (which stands for Lipincott Williams & Wilkins, the publishing company), and find the .exe files.

Finally, copy the .exe file to the ORIGINAL folder where you originally had problem running the program, and paste it, replacing the "original" .exe file.

And then just double click on it .exe files. It should work.
